CD HEALTH ALERT: Updated Recommendations for the Use of Bivalent mRNA COVID-19 Vaccines
Body
On April 18, 2023, the U. S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) amended the emergency use authorizations (EUAs) of Moderna and Pfizer-BioNTech COVID-19 bivalent mRNA vaccines. CD HEALTH ALERT: Ongoing Risk of Mpox (formerly Monkeypox) in Orange County
Body
While cases of mpox have been at low levels this year, mpox transmission has continued to occur in California and clusters have been reported in other states. CAHAN - Guidance on Measles during the Summer Travel Season
Body
As the summer travel season begins,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) is issuing this Health Alert Network (HAN) Health Advisory to remind clinicians and public health officials to provide guidance for measles prevention to international travelers and to be on alert for cases of measles.
